Monitor Technician - Central Monitoring Services - Evening/Night

WellSpan Health
  • York, PA
    13 days ago

    Job Description

    Duties and Responsibilities

    Essential Functions:

    • Monitors assigned patients for changes to baseline cardiac rhythm, oxygenation, or other vital signs as ordered.
    • Responds to alarms and/or changes from baseline in a timely manner and communicates changes promptly to direct care staff.
    • Documents interpretation of cardiac rhythms and event-associated communications with highest quality.
    • Exercises professional levels of verbal and written communications.
    • Utilizes a variety of computer applications to handle data as it pertains to telemetry utilization, patient management, patient acuity, etc..
    • Efficiently supports the management of telemetry devices at specified entities as applicable.
    • Collaborates with the direct care staff to ensure ordered monitoring parameters are accurately and continuously monitored with the least amount of disruption to visualization of waveforms.
    • Serves as a resource to others for multiple applications and technology by maintaining knowledge base of such. (e.g., Epic, Microsoft teams, cardiac rhythm monitoring software, technology required to support continuous monitoring, etc.).
    • Accurately "enters tickets" for equipment and/or application malfunctions.
    • Serves alternate roles that aim to support team members who are actively monitoring patients (assisting with rhythm interpretation, providing break coverage, etc.).
